Runbook 3.2 — Account recovery, Hollybridge LB tier. If the recovery service fails health checks behind the Marrowgate balancer, drain the failing node, confirm /ready returns 200 on peers, then re-enable traffic. Do not restart the whole pool mid-release. To unlock the recovery admin account on the drained node, enter the passphrase below.

unlock words, bafof-kawef: soreth-nordor-belwyn-gorvan-julael-belys

**Ticket #4412 — FlagForge staging env misconfigured**

Hey Priya, quick one before the Thursday release. The FlagForge rollout controller on staging is pointed at the prod evaluation cluster, so flag toggles are leaking into the wrong cohort. I've repointed the cluster URL and reset the rollout percentages, but the controller still can't authenticate. To fix it, add the following line to the staging env file:

sealed setting: LEDGER_TOKEN20=6148d35bbb480b0ab79e

## UserCore environments

UserCore is the user module split out of the Bricklantern monolith. Three environments: dev, staging, prod. Staging mirrors prod traffic at 10%. Writes still dual-path to the monolith until cutover completes. Releases require sign-off from the Hollowmere team. Each environment runs with the configuration values listed below.

config for hahap-hahof:
[sorael]
host = sorael.lumicworks.corp
user = sorael_svc
database = sorael_prod